1. Bosch Performance Line CX (Smart System) & Auto Mode

The heart of the Allant+ 7 is the 85 Nm Bosch Performance Line CX mid-drive motor. In Auto mode, the motor's onboard sensors calculate pedal cadence, torque, and vehicle acceleration over 1,000 times per second, automatically ramping up assistance when confronting headwind or steep hills without requiring the rider to constantly toggle between power modes on the Purion 200 controller.

2. Trek Removable Integrated Battery (RIB) Architecture

Removing an integrated e-bike battery for indoor charging is often cumbersome on competitive frames. Trek's patented RIB system integrates the battery and frame cover into a single unit that detaches from the right side of the downtube with a simple key turn, featuring a built-in handle that prevents accidental drops.

3. Shimano CUES Linkglide Drivetrain & Everyday Utility

Mid-drive motors deliver massive torque directly through the chain, causing standard 11-speed or 12-speed chains to wear out rapidly. Trek equipped the Allant+ 7 with Shimano's heavy-duty CUES 9-speed Linkglide drivetrain, featuring thicker sprocket teeth that triple drivetrain lifespan under electric assist. Frequently Asked Questions

What is the official retail price of the Trek Allant+ 7 Gen 2 in 2026?+

The Trek Allant+ 7 Gen 2 retails at an MSRP of $3,299 with authorized dealer support and Trek lifetime frame warranty.

What motor does the Trek Allant+ 7 Gen 2 use?+

It uses the flagship Bosch Performance Line CX (Smart System) mid-drive motor producing 85 Nm of torque with Auto, Tour+, and Turbo modes.

How does the Trek RIB battery system work?+

Trek's Removable Integrated Battery (RIB) system encases the Bosch PowerTube battery inside a one-piece side-release frame cover, allowing tool-free removal with an integrated carry handle.

What is the real-world range per charge?+

In mixed commuting on the 500Wh battery, range spans 35 to 55 miles, while the optional 625Wh battery extends range to over 65 miles per charge.

What is the top speed of the Allant+ 7 Gen 2?+

It operates as a Class 1 electric bike delivering smooth pedal assistance up to 20 mph (32 km/h).

How does the Allant+ 7 Gen 2 compare to the Specialized Turbo Vado 5.0?+

The Allant+ 7 offers Bosch Smart System CX power at $3,299 (over $2,200 less than the Specialized Vado 5.0 IGH), using a durable Shimano CUES Linkglide derailleur setup instead of an internal belt drive.
